Design of A Two-Branch EfficientNet for Person Re-Identification

  • Due to its strong expressive ability, ResNet is widely used in Person Re-Identification. Although the use of ResNet50 for person ReID has achieved excellent performance, the popular ResNet-50-based solution consumes considerable resources with low efficiency in implementations. Recently, EfficientNet was proposed as an emerging alternative for design of deep neural models with much better efficiency. In this paper, we propose to design a two-branch EfficientNet for person ReID. Compared with various ResNet-50-based solutions, the proposed EfficientNet has a significantly small size on network, but often achieves better performance. Experimental results show that the proposed network performs very well on the popular Person Re-Identification data set.
